On-tap at Pivovarský Dům, Prague, Czech Republic
A: It's very dark amber (near black) in color and poured with a two finger high beige head that faded away very slowly.
S: There are notes of coffee and roasted malts in the nose.
T: The overall taste has flavors of dark malts with notes of coffee and hints of caramel. There is a little sweetness but this is balanced out by a mild amount of bitterness from the hops.
M: It feels light-bodied on the palate and has a light amount of carbonation.
D: The beer is very easy to drink and quite sessionable.

just back from prague with some updates/additions for this brewery. typed up from hand written note taken at the microbrewery.
A = Very dark, almost black, hint of cherry red at the edges, half a finger of head settles quickly
S = Malt, yeast, hint of citrus from the hops and some roasted coffee and chocolate
T = Coffee, roasted malt, chocolate (at the beginning), hint of bitterness at the end with a little oak wood flavor throughout. Low level of hops at the beginning shine through in the second half. If you let it warm for a few minutes, then almonds come out as well.
M = Medium carbonation, light body, smooth and wet, velvety mouthfeel
D = Incredibly drinkable - great balance of flavors, great mouthfeel, not too overpowering or filling
One of my favorite beers in Prague, loses only to U Fleku in terms of best dark lager in my mind.

Tried at the brewery in Prague.
Dark mahogany-black body with a pancake bubbled crema head. Excellent retention and lacing. This is a bold, robust looking beer.
Sweet roasted coffee nose with hints of dark chocolate and brandy on the nose. Overall the heavily sugared coffee wins out though. Not bad.
Decent coffee roasted flavour, still rather sweet with a chocolatey backbone to it. Not so much toffee sweetness, which would make it sublime, but very pleasant all the same.
Mouthfeel a little limp, could use some smoothness.
Very drinkable dark lager, quite pleasant.
